Canadian Casinos

Canadian casinos were legalized approximately 30 years ago, with the first one opening in the province of Manitoba. Many other provinces in Canada soon followed, as more types of gambling were allowed besides slot machines and bingo. Canadian casinos offer a variety of games; including poker, blackjack, roulette, baccarat, craps, and slot machines. The requirements to gamble in a Canadian casino include proving with a valid birth certificate as well as photo identification that you are 19 or over.

The province of Ontario has three large casinos, all operated by U.S. gaming companies, with the same amenities and attractions as the U.S., except for complimentary alcohol, which must be purchased in separate lounges.
